Bernhard Haurwitz Lecture #3, 1983-05-25
Scope and Contents
Bernhard Haurwitz Lecture #3, 1983. 2 sound cassettes (ca. 2 hrs.): analog, mono. UCAR/NCAR 11-12; one physical version (one master). Forms part of the UCAR/NCAR Oral History Collection. Topics include: Personal account of meteorology in the 20th century; lectures in California; the Canadian Meteorological society; WWII.
